Baldwin blocks, end of series in Atasehir! Fenerbahce Beko vs Barcelona final score 72-71
Fenerbahçe Beko defeated the Catalan giant Barcelona 72-71 in the 18th week of the EuroLeague. Barcelona came to Atasehir on a 5-game winning streak and ended it, while the Yellow-Navy representative has 8 wins in the last 9 games in the EuroLeague. Wade Baldwin converted 3 free throws in the last offensive possession and blocked the game ball defense to seal the victory.

In the 18th week of the EuroLeague, our representative Fenerbahce Beko hosted Barcelona of Spain. Jasikevicius' team, which took the lead with consecutive three-pointers in the last 2 minutes, played well at the end of the game and left the court 72-71 victorious.

MELLI: WE DEFENDED AS A TEAM
Fenerbahce Beko's Italian forward was one of the best on the team with 6 points, 10 rebounds and 16 efficiency points. Nicolo Melli had this to say to the broadcaster after the win over Barcelona:
"The last ball was incredible. Devon defended Punter incredibly. Of course Punter was playing great too, especially in the last quarter.

So Devon's defense was great. Before that, Wade going three for three was also very important. We did a great job, the details were decisive in the last part.
In the last moments we were better than them in the details and that's why we won. We played as a team and we defended and that's the most important thing."

SARAS CHARACTER WIN
After the win over Barcelona, Fenerbahce Beko coach Saras Jasikevicius said: "Another incredible character win for the guys. This is the reason why they are champions."
